The National Research Council (NRC) is awarding up to $1 million to develop and manufacture building technologies that can mitigate airborne transmission of respiratory viruses in buildings lacking a mechanical ventilation system. Deadline to apply is December 23rd, 2022.
The proposed solution should be capable of ensuring delivery of clean air to occupied zones both during and after occupancy while maintaining the accessibility and usability of the space.
